"The Trump administration on Monday stripped the words “renewable” and “energy” from the National Renewable Energy Laboratory name, furthering White House directives to abandon clean energy sources.
On Monday, the Department of Energy renamed the National Renewable Energy Laboratory to the National Laboratory of the Rockies announcing that the change is effective immediately and will be reflected in all public communications and official correspondence.
“The energy crisis we face today is unlike the crisis that gave rise to NREL,” Assistant Secretary of Energy Audrey Robertson said in reference to the 1973 oil crisis.
“We are no longer picking and choosing energy sources. Our highest priority is to invest in the scientific capabilities that will restore American manufacturing, drive down costs, and help this country meet its soaring energy demand. The National Laboratory of the Rockies will play a vital role in those efforts,” Robertson added."
